What is the Mid-Year Election Change Request Form?
The Mid-Year Election Change Request Form is essential for employees seeking to modify their Flexible Spending Account (FSA) benefits due to specific life changes. This form holds significant importance as it allows employees to navigate various qualifying events, such as marriage or change in employment status. Understanding when to utilize this form can lead to more effective management of personal finances and benefits.
Qualifying events that necessitate the use of this form include loss of healthcare coverage, changes in dependent status, or changes in employment that affect benefits. Knowing these circumstances helps ensure that employees take timely action to manage their benefits appropriately.

Who is eligible to submit the Mid-Year Election Change Request Form?
Any employee who has experienced a qualifying event, such as marriage or loss of coverage, is eligible to submit this form to request changes to their FSA benefits.
What is the deadline for submitting this form after a qualifying event?
The Mid-Year Election Change Request Form must be submitted within 30 days of the qualifying event to ensure timely processing by the benefits department.

What supporting documents are required with this form?
While specific supporting documents are not mentioned, typically, evidence of the qualifying event may be required, such as a marriage certificate or documentation of loss of coverage.
